Sizing a furnace for Richmond County starts with understanding what that system will run against over its life. 97 severe weather events were recorded in Richmond County, Virginia between 2015 and 2024. At roughly the national midpoint for severe weather, this county sees enough of it that a contractor treats local climate load as a routine design input, not an edge case. Duct sealing, heat exchanger capacity, and equipment ratings all get evaluated against what winters here actually ask of a system, because an install that skips that judgment tends to show the gap within the first few heating seasons.

Ductwork laid out for the original heating equipment in a house this old was sized for a different airflow profile than a modern furnace produces. Half the homes in Richmond County, Virginia were built in 1978 or earlier (2020-2024 ACS 5-year). A contractor quoting a furnace replacement here checks whether the existing trunk lines and branch runs can carry the volume a new unit moves, and where they cannot, that work gets priced before the equipment does. The electrical service gets the same look, since older panels were not wired for the loads current furnaces draw on startup.

What a Furnace Installation Puts in Your Home

Isometric cutaway illustration of a single-story house with a dark shingled roof, showing interior rooms with furniture and a furnace connected to ductwork and a flue pipe extending above the roof.

The furnace itself sits inside the house, most often in a basement, utility room, or closet. It is the central unit that generates heat and pushes conditioned air into the supply side of your home. A flue or vent pipe runs from the furnace to an exterior wall or through the roof, carrying combustion gases out of the living space.

The air handler components built into or paired with the furnace work alongside a thermostat mounted on an interior wall, which is the control point for the whole system. A contractor also ties in the filter housing at the return-air side of the unit, keeping particulates out of the equipment from day one.

What the Installation Actually Looks Like

Non-weatherized gas furnaces manufactured on or after November 19, 2015 must reach 80.0 percent AFUE.

U.S. Department of Energy10 CFR 430.32, Energy and water conservation standards and their compliance dates, Electronic Code of Federal Regulations.Verified 2026-09-10

Non-weatherized oil-fired furnaces manufactured on or after November 19, 2015 must reach 83.0 percent AFUE.

U.S. Department of Energy10 CFR 430.32, Energy and water conservation standards and their compliance dates, Electronic Code of Federal Regulations.Verified 2026-09-10

Mobile home gas furnaces manufactured on or after November 19, 2015 must reach 80.0 percent AFUE.

U.S. Department of Energy10 CFR 430.32, Energy and water conservation standards and their compliance dates, Electronic Code of Federal Regulations.Verified 2026-09-10

Non-weatherized gas furnaces manufactured on or after December 18, 2028 must reach 95.0 percent AFUE, up from the 80.0 percent minimum that applies to units manufactured before that date.

Licensing and Legal Requirements in Richmond County, Virginia

Virginia’s contractor licence classes start above $1,000: the entry class covers a single contract or project over $1,000 but less than $30,000, or less than $250,000 of work in any 12-month period, with larger classes above that.

Virginia General AssemblyVa. Code tit. 54.1 ch. 11 (Virginia General Assembly)Verified 2026-09-13

Virginia requires a contractor licence: no person may engage in, or offer to engage in, contracting work in the Commonwealth without one.
